Release Notes

google/swift-benchmark (google/swift-benchmark)

v0.1.2

Compare Source

Minor release that bumps version of swift-argument parser dependency, and adds a benchmark comparison script.

Changes since last release:

  • Add script to compare benchmark results (#​85)
  • Clarify what's really needed for SPM (#​91)
  • CI: Simplify the Windows CI rules (#​93)
  • Bump swift-argument-parser to stable (#​94)

v0.1.1

Compare Source

Minor update for supporting swift-benchmark on Windows targets on 5.4 or newer Swift releases.
